How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 05406?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 05406 Studio Apartments | $1,742 | $1,362 | $2,200 |
| 05406 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,953 | $1,100 | $4,650 |
| 05406 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,284 | $1,556 | $3,350 |
| 05406 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,767 | $1,789 | $3,950 |
| 05406 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,451 | $2,750 | $4,800 |
